Hasbro Family Games

In a move that is being compared to PlayStation Home, EA Games and Hasbro have announced that they are teaming up to create a Family Game Night channel on Xbox Live Arcade.

The branded channel will be hosting a bunch of Hasbro games like Boggle, Battleship, Yahtzee, Connect Four, Sorry! and Sorry!Sliders.

Personally I don’t see the comparison to PLayStation Home here as all this appears to be is a filtered list of Hasbro games under it’s own icon in the Arcade while Home is a virtual world with branded mini worlds.

But I needed more family games and I couldn’t be bothered scrolling through all the options, so this gets the lazygamer stamp of approval.
